The rivers and us: Exploring New Walk and York's rivers takes place on Friday 7 August 2026, gathering at 10.30am from the Millennium Bridge. This free community walk, led by York’s Hidden History as part of the York Georgian Festival, follows the historic New Walk path alongside the River Ouse. Participants will discover how the city’s waterways have influenced its expansion, commerce, and everyday existence across the centuries. The route is accessible for most fitness levels and lasts roughly two hours. No ticket is necessary, and everyone is welcome to attend.
